Çorlulu Ali Pasha Medresesi

Now this is not as secret per se but is a very popular Turkish
meeting point in the heart of a busy tourist area, the Grand
Bazaar! This place offers the best traditional Turkish coffee,
çay and great nargile, (a hookah pipe or shisha). Try the rose
and mint nargile for a sublime taste combination. You can feel
the 300-year-old history when you visit, it is relaxing and
offers a subliminal message to slow down, relax. Despite the
hustle and bustle of the Grand Bazaar, time really does slow
down here. Originally a school of religion and used by the
Dervishes, the Medrese has had many identities before settling
into this one. Be sure to visit this oasis next time you
venture to the area.

The bar behind the ‘Fridge

Once this would have been called a ‘speakeasy’ but this hidden
tavern is known as ‘Gizli Kalsın’. Literally behind an
innocuous soda ‘fridge, you will find an atmospheric bar with
live music and other events taking place. There is a strict
door policy to go through but well worth a visit. To find it
you first should discover the Pizza Emirgan. This Bosphorus
waterfront pizzeria is in the Emirgan district (Sakıp Sabancı
Caddesi No.14/B). Its distinctive red frontage with tables
outside but no signs is easy to spot as you walk down the
street from the Emirgan Ferry port. The pizzeria belongs to Le
Bloom restaurant and here the specialities are
straight-from-the-oven pizzas with some of the most delicious
topping you could ever want. If,
no, when you visit, try the calzone
that is stuffed full of chocolate, superb!
